Valley Fever, a fungal disease, has been spreading in California, with warnings from state health authorities about an increased risk through the fall, local news outlets reported.

August 2024 has tied with August 2023 as the hottest August on record globally, with the average surface air temperature hitting 16.82 degrees Celsius, 0.71 degrees Celsius above the average August temperature from 1991 to 2020, according to the EU's Copernicus Climate Change Service (C3S).
